site stats

Lower_bound函数

WebC++STL的set和multiset容器中自带lower_bound ()函数和upper_bound () 函数,当然这两个函数也可以用于其他容器,比如array、vector等。. 在使用时在思想上是一致的,但是用法上略有不同。. 我用vector和multiset这两个容器举例说明。. 一、vector. lower_bound ()函数 返回的是第一个 ... Webset_name.lower_bound(key) 参数:该函数接受单个强制性参数键,该键指定要返回其lower_bound的元素。 返回值:该函数返回一个指向容器中元素的迭代器,该迭代器等效于在参数中传递的k。如果set容器中不存在k,则该函数返回一个迭代器,该迭代器指向刚好大 …

【STL九】关联容器——map容器、multimap容器 - CSDN博客

Web总的来说,upper_bound()和lower_bound(); 关键的两个因素: 1. idx 在什么条件下,取 … Web以下示例显示了 std::set::lower_bound 的用法。. #include #include int … resource chocolate https://dtsperformance.com

C++ binary_serarch() lower_bound() upper_bound() 用法-爱代码爱 …

WebAug 30, 2024 · 对应lower_bound()函数是upper_bound()函数,它返回比key值大的最后一 … Webmultimap_name.upper_bound(key) 参数:该函数接受单个强制性参数键,该键指定返回其lower_bound的元素。 返回值:该函数返回一个迭代器,该迭代器指向刚好大于k的下一个元素。如果参数中传递的键超过了容器中的最大键,则迭代器返回的键指向key + 1,element = 0 … Weblower_bound()返回一个 iterator 它指向在[first,last)标记的有序序列中可以插入value,而不会破坏容器顺序的第一个位置,而这个位置标记了一个不小于value 的值。该函数为C++ STL内的函数。 prot pally dragonflight

lower_bound()函数和upper_bound()函数,以及二分查找 - 简书

Category:C++ STL常用算法(排序、合并、搜索和分区)

Tags:Lower_bound函数

Lower_bound函数

lower_bound()函数和upper_bound()函数,以及二分查找 - 简书

http://c.biancheng.net/view/7521.html WebFeb 28, 2024 · lower_bound()函数和upper_bound()函数,以及二分查找. 参考C++ …

Lower_bound函数

Did you know?

WebParameters first, last Forward iterators to the initial and final positions of a sorted (or properly partitioned) sequence.The range used is [first,last), which contains all the elements between first and last, including the element pointed by first but not the element pointed by last. val Value of the lower bound to search for in the range. For (1), T shall be a type … WebApr 10, 2024 · The lower bound exceeds the corresponding upper bound there 0 Comments. Show Hide -1 older comments. Sign in to comment. Sign in to answer this question. See Also. Categories Mathematics and Optimization Global Optimization Toolbox Genetic Algorithm. Find more on Genetic Algorithm in Help Center and File Exchange.

WebApr 18, 2024 · lower_bound( )和upper_bound( )是C++ STL模板库中的函数,其作用可以看 … Webiterator lower_bound (const key_type& k); const_iterator lower_bound (const key_type& k) const; 参数. k − 要搜索的关键词。 返回值. 如果 object 是常量限定的,则方法返回一个常量迭代器,否则返回非常量迭代器。 异常. 该成员函数不会抛出异常。 时间复杂度. Logarithmic i.e. O(log n) 示例

Webpos = lower_bound (increasing. begin (), increasing. end (), 3, [](int element, int value)-> … Web借助输出结果可以看出,upper_bound () 函数的功能和 lower_bound () 函数不同,前者查找的是大于目标值的元素,而后者查找的不小于(大于或者等于)目标值的元素。. 此程序中演示了 upper_bound () 函数的 2 种适用场景,其中 a [5] 数组中存储的为升序序列;而 …

Web当然如果想用它来查找一个不上升序列中第一个小于等于Value的值的位置的话,则comp函数将发挥作用! lower_bound()函数的功能始终是查找有序数列中第一个小于等于Value的值,因此我们不妨设置. bool comp(int a,int b) {return a>b;} prot pally dragonflight talentsWebApr 15, 2024 · lower_bound(数组名+start,数组名+end+1,k)和upper_bound(数组名+start,数 … resource command arkWebFeb 28, 2024 · lower_bound ():. 第一个first参数是一段连续空间的首地址,last是连续空间末端的地址,val是要查找的值。. 调用lower_bound ()的前提是这段连续的空间里的元素是有序(递增)的。. 在自定义版本里有一个comp参数,它的用处在于,当你要查找的不是基本数 … prot pally gems wrathWeblower_bound() 函数用于在指定区域内查找不小于目标值的第一个元素。也就是说,使用该 … resourceco material solutions pty ltdWebApr 9, 2024 · 五、成员函数 1、迭代器 ... 该方法返回一个 pair 对象(包含 2 个双向迭代器),其中 pair.first 和 lower_bound() 方法的返回值等价,pair.second 和 upper_bound() 方法的返回值等价。也就是说,该方法将返回一个范围,该范围中包含的键为 key 的键值对(map 容器键值对唯一 ... prot pally hidden appearanceWeb本章将介绍一些同排序和合并松散关联的算法。. 其中有两组算法专门提供排序和合并功能,一组为给定值范围内的元素提供分区机制,另一组提供了在范围内查找一个或多个元素的方法。. 与此同时,本章还会介绍STL提供的更多算法。. 这些算法通常可以分为两 ... resource class definition special educationWebApr 15, 2024 · Rustでlower_bound()使おうと思ったら標準で無くて、自作してスニペット化しようと思ったらクレートの整理が必要で、クレートを整理しようと思ったらモジュールという概念の理解が必要で、pub modを調べることになり、桶屋が儲かる。 prot pally kyrian soulbind